Claim optimization is the iterative analysis and refinement of advertising slogans, value propositions, and core messaging to maximize market impact before a campaign launches. Advertising messages must capture attention within split seconds, establish trust, and clearly differentiate a brand from its competitors. Campaigns frequently underperform not because of insufficient media budget, but due to ambiguous or interchangeable phrasing. Structured optimization ensures that language, tonality, and value propositions align precisely with audience expectations. This dramatically lowers the risk of wasted spend in paid media campaigns.
How Claim Optimization Works
The claim optimization process breaks down into defining test variants, conducting multidimensional audience evaluation, and executing iterative refinements. To start, copywriters and brand strategists draft multiple copy directions addressing different psychological triggers, such as functional benefits, emotional motivators, or social identity.
These drafts are then evaluated against detailed target audience segments. The evaluation analyzes specific dimensions such as clarity, credibility, brand differentiation, emotional activation, and relevance to action. Qualitative and quantitative feedback uncovers semantic weaknesses, unintended associations, or barriers to understanding. Copywriters can then sharpen the messaging and re-validate it in subsequent testing loops until the optimal phrasing is locked in.
A Real-World Example
A Hamburg food manufacturer is preparing to launch a new plant-based yogurt alternative made from regional lupines. For the DACH rollout, three slogan candidates are on the table:
- Maximum enjoyment, completely cow-free.
- Locally grown, spooned smooth: Your organic lupine treat.
- The protein source of the future for your daily breakfast.
Instead of relying on gut feeling within the creative team, the brand manager tests the variants in advance across different buyer segments, from health-conscious families in Munich to fitness-oriented professionals in Zurich.
The results quickly show that while Option 1 comes across as friendly, it fails to differentiate sufficiently from established oat-based products. Option 3 resonates with athletes but triggers concerns among families about an artificial taste profile. Option 2 scores highest across all segments for local sourcing and naturalness, though questions remain around texture. With a slight semantic tweak to "Creamy, local, purely plant-based: Your daily organic treat", the team unites the core selling points before printing out-of-home posters and deploying performance ads.

Related Concepts
- Message Testing: The comparative evaluation of different messaging angles regarding comprehension and persuasive power.
- Copy Testing: The empirical assessment of ad copy and headlines covering readability, activation potential, and brand impact.
- Value Proposition Design: The methodical development and formulation of the core customer benefit of an offering.
- Synthetic Panel: A computational sample of artificial personas that simulates consumer decisions based on statistical and psychographic attributes.
- Pre-Testing: The evaluation of creative assets, packaging, and positioning before an actual market launch.
- Tonality Analysis: The assessment of written copy to determine the emotional and stylistic signals sent to the audience.
- Positioning Strategy: The long-term definition of a brand's unique differentiators in the minds of its target audience.

How does claim optimization differ from A/B testing?
While classic A/B testing takes place post-launch using live budget and real user traffic, claim optimization begins before campaign rollout. It analyzes the deeper psychological impact and comprehension of copy variants without risking brand reputation.
When should you perform claim optimization?
The method is ideal for rebrandings, product launches, international campaign adaptations, and fine-tuning value propositions. Marketing teams use it to prevent costly misinterpretations and ineffective ad spend early on.
